(sung to "Supercalifragilisticexpialidocious")

Super-Zwinglian-Calvinistic-Eucharistic-Notion,
For a Zwinglian or a Calvinist, it's part of their devotion
If you say it's Lutheran, you'll always cause commotion,
Super-Zwinglian-Calvinistic-Eucharistic-Notion!


When I was just a little lad, about the age of seven,
Me father said Christ wasn't here, that He was up in Heaven,
So when I took the Supper, and ate the bread and wine,
I didn't get the bod'ly Christ, but only the divine!
Super-Zwinglian-Calvinistic-Eucharistic-Notion!


On Sundays, when my faith was firm, I lifted up my face
And looked above to heav'n, which was Jesus' dwelling place,
Assurance and the strengthening of faith was up to me,
Effected by the bread and wine, as signs externally!
Super-Zwinglian-Calvinistic-Eucharistic-Notion!


A Lutheran came into our town, proclaiming presence real.
He said that Jesus' blood and body both were in the meal.
Christ bids we eat and drink in order that the sacrament
Grant us holy absolution which is the meal's intent!
Super-Zwinglian-Calvinistic-Eucharistic-Notion!


Now the Gospel all is new as I receive communion,
I eat Christ's body and His blood in sacramental union,
I see the light, I now am Lutheran, but here is now the twist:
Am I Gnesio-Lutheran or a Crypto-Calvinist?
Super-Zwinglian-Calvinistic-Eucharistic-Notion!


Source: Unknown
